    I have this plugin: https://booster.io and it seems that the redux plugin that goes with Store is preventing it from working properly. It works w/ storefront theme. If I switch back to xstore theme and deactivate redux framework plugin then the booster plugin works. The problem I am having specifically is that my product add ons are not updating in the cart. they update on the product page, but then do not show in the cart.

    https://www.truffleme.love/product/test-truffle/
    product base price is 8.00
    if you want sprinkles it adds .30 cents when you select from the dropdown.
    click add to cart, and the price is still 8.00

    Plugins like that do not work with Ajax add to cart (Theme Options > E-Commerce > Single product > Ajax Add to cart > Off) and this option should be disabled. I have checked your site and see that you have already sorted out. Do you still need any help from our side?
